Method

Cooking Instructions

  1. 1

    Preparation

    Remove the A5 Wagyu Striploin from the refrigerator and let it sit at room temperature for about 30 minutes before cooking. This allows for even cooking.

  2. 2

    Season the Steak

    Season both sides of the Wagyu Striploin with sea salt and freshly ground black pepper.

  3. 3

    Heat the Pan

    In a skillet or cast-iron pan, heat the olive oil over medium-high heat until it shimmers but does not smoke.

  4. 4

    Sear the Steak

    Add the Wagyu Striploin to the hot pan. Sear for about 2-3 minutes on one side until a deep brown crust forms.

  5. 5

    Flip and Add Butter

    Flip the steak and add the butter to the pan. If using, add the fresh thyme as well. Continue to cook for another 2-3 minutes, spooning the melted butter over the steak to baste.

  6. 6

    Check for Doneness

    Use a meat thermometer to check the internal temperature. For medium-rare, look for 130°F (54°C).

  7. 7

    Rest the Steak

    Remove the steak from the pan and let it rest for 5 minutes before slicing. This allows the juices to redistribute.

  8. 8

    Serve

    Slice the steak against the grain and serve immediately, optionally garnished with fresh thyme.
